The HAFNER MH-310-701-G-Ex ia represents a breakthrough in intrinsically safe pressure monitoring technology for hazardous area pneumatic systems. Engineered specifically for explosive atmosphere applications compliant with ATEX Directive 2014/34/EU and IECEx certification schemes, this pressure switch delivers reliable switching operation in Zone 0, Zone 1, and Zone 2 classified areas where flammable gases, vapors, or mists may be present. The intrinsically safe ‘ia’ protection concept ensures that electrical energy within the switch circuitry remains well below ignition thresholds even under fault conditions, making this component essential for process industries handling volatile substances. HAFNER Pneumatik’s MH-310 series integrates precision mechanical switching elements with explosion-proof construction, utilizing robust materials and sealing technologies that maintain operational integrity across demanding industrial environments. The 701 variant designation indicates specific switching range and electrical configuration optimized for industrial control circuits operating within intrinsically safe barrier systems. With G1/4 threaded process connection, this pressure switch interfaces seamlessly with standard pneumatic control piping while maintaining the stringent clearance and creepage distances mandated by intrinsic safety standards.
Technical construction of the MH-310-701-G-Ex ia employs a diaphragm-activated microswitch mechanism housed within a compact, corrosion-resistant metal enclosure designed to withstand industrial pneumatic system pressures. The switching element responds to pressure changes with exceptional repeatability, typically within ±2% of full scale, ensuring consistent control signals across millions of operational cycles. Electrical contacts feature gold-plated surfaces that resist oxidation and maintain low contact resistance even in low-current intrinsically safe circuits where typical switching loads range from 10mA to 100mA at voltages between 5VDC and 30VDC. The switch mechanism incorporates positive opening action that guarantees contact separation regardless of actuator position, a critical safety feature for emergency shutdown systems in hazardous locations. Internal components are potted or sealed to achieve IP65 or IP67 ingress protection ratings, preventing moisture infiltration and particulate contamination that could compromise switching reliability. The G1/4 female threaded port accepts standard pneumatic fittings and allows installation directly into manifold blocks, valve assemblies, or pipeline tees without requiring additional adapters. Pressure sensing range for the 701 configuration typically spans 1 to 10 bar adjustable setpoint, though HAFNER offers numerous range options across the MH-310 platform to match specific application requirements. Temperature stability across -20°C to +80°C ambient range ensures consistent performance in outdoor installations, unheated enclosures, and process environments subject to thermal cycling.
Industry applications for the HAFNER MH-310-701-G-Ex ia span critical process control functions in petroleum refining, petrochemical manufacturing, pharmaceutical production, natural gas processing, paint and coatings facilities, solvent recovery operations, grain handling and milling installations, and offshore oil and gas platforms. In refinery environments, these intrinsically safe pressure switches monitor pneumatic actuator supply pressures for emergency shutdown valves controlling flammable liquid flows, ensuring valve positioning systems maintain adequate operating pressure while providing fail-safe shutdown signals if pneumatic pressure drops below safe thresholds. Chemical processing plants utilize these switches in reactor vessel purge systems where maintaining positive nitrogen pressure prevents ingress of atmospheric oxygen that could create explosive mixtures with process vapors. Pharmaceutical manufacturing clean rooms incorporate MH-310 switches in HVAC control systems where intrinsically safe devices eliminate potential ignition sources near alcohol-based solvents and cleaning agents. Natural gas compressor stations employ these pressure switches to monitor instrument air systems powering control valves and emergency shutdown devices, with intrinsic safety certification allowing installation within classified Zone 1 areas surrounding wellheads and processing equipment. Paint spray booth ventilation systems rely on these switches to verify adequate pneumatic pressure for automated damper controls and interlocked safety systems, where any spark could ignite solvent vapors. Food processing facilities handling combustible grain dust utilize intrinsically safe pressure switches in pneumatic conveying systems and dust collection equipment where accumulated particulates create explosion hazards.
